算法设计与分析基础(第三版),Anany Levitin 著,潘彦译,第83页11题游戏中两个对手,分别是玩家和计算机。 两块10*10方格上放置自己舰艇。 每人5艘舰艇:一艘驱逐舰2格,一艘潜艇3格,一艘巡洋舰3格,一艘战列舰4格,一艘航空母舰5格。 舰艇可以竖着放或横着放,任意两艘舰艇不能互相接触。 双方轮流轰炸对方舰艇。如果击中,可以继续攻击,直到击不中为止。 游戏目标是赶在对手之前
转载 2023-12-02 13:07:38
5阅读
CEPH战舰是一支由红帽公司推出高性能存储解决方案,它为企业提供了强大数据存储和管理功能。CEPH战舰集成了红帽企业Linux操作系统和CEPH存储技术,为企业提供了一个可靠、高效存储解决方案。 CEPH战舰主要特点包括可伸缩性、可靠性和高性能。通过采用分布式存储架构,CEPH战舰可以轻松扩展存储容量,满足企业不断增长数据存储需求。与传统存储系统相比,CEPH战舰具有更高容错性,可以
原创 2024-02-21 13:45:41
74阅读
在神秘孤岛上,一场严峻危机正在迅速蔓延。这座孤岛被称为“ceph战舰”,是一处孤立于大海之中神秘之地,被外界视为禁地。然而,最近一连串事件却让这座孤岛再次成为人们瞩目的焦点。 据报道,一支名为“红帽”特种部队已经被派遣到孤岛上,他们任务是调查并解决这场危机。红帽部队以其高效行动和顶尖战术素养而闻名,他们到来让人们对危机解决充满了信心。 传闻称,孤岛上ceph战舰隐藏着许多
原创 2024-03-07 09:38:53
81阅读
Java 8 Steam 例子整理   kexue  为什么需要SteamJava 8 中Steam是对集合 (Collection) 对象功能增强, 他专注于对集合对象进行各种非常便利,高效聚合操作(aggregate operation), 或者大批量数据操作 (bulk data operation).Steam API借助于同样新出现Lambda 表达式, 极大
转载 2023-07-03 19:42:06
2225阅读
文章目录Java中Stream流用法及使用备忘一. 流常用创建方法1-1 使用Collection下 stream() 和 parallelStream() 方法1-2 使用Arrays 中 stream() 方法,将数组转成流1-3 使用Stream中静态方法:of()、iterate()、generate()1-4 使用 BufferedReader.lines() 方法,将每行内
转载 2023-09-01 09:31:18
103阅读
SteamSteam智能引擎是一个端对端平台,可以将构建和部署智能应用整个流程结合在一起。数据科学家和开发者可以协同合作,训练和部署预测模型,并将这些模型用于实时智能应用中。Steam可以运行在YARN上,并可以独立运行,由于我没有hadoop集群环境,所以这里用单机运行演示。Steam是一个能够将构建和部署应用结合在一起平台本地机器安装和启动Steam1.安装Steam到本地略2.启动
转载 2024-03-31 08:46:19
109阅读
  在最近工作中遇到一种情况,需要将多条记录按ID分类,并且进行判断。然后我发现如果在数据从数据库提取这个过程中进行条件过滤的话,会不可避免导致循环中多次访问数据库。目前因数据量不是很大,还能接受,但一旦数据量过大,这个方法将导致处理效率极低。为了找到解决方案,我查询到了java8特性——steam.概念:Steam 是Java8 提出一个新概念,不是输入输出 Stream
转载 2023-08-08 14:20:55
226阅读
Stream 使用一种类似用 SQL 语句从数据库查询数据直观方式来提供一种对 Java 集合运算和表达高阶抽象。Stream API可以极大提高Java程序员生产力,让程序员写出高效率、干净、简洁代码。这种风格将要处理元素集合看作一种流, 流在管道中传输, 并且可以在管道节点上进行处理, 比如筛选, 排序,聚合等。元素流在管道中经过中间操作(intermediate operatio
转载 2023-07-15 11:58:26
313阅读
给定一个二维甲板, 请计算其中有多少艘战舰战舰用 'X'表示,空位用 '.'表示。 你需要遵守以下规则: 给你一个有效甲板,仅由战舰或者空位组成。 战舰只能水平或者垂直放置。换句话说,战舰只能由 1xN (1 行, N 列)组成,或者 Nx1 (N 行, 1 列)组成,其中N可以是任意大小。
转载 2018-04-16 16:29:00
335阅读
2评论
由全球最大手游云测平台TestBird测试,北京爱乐游旗下首款巅峰策略海战手游《雷霆舰队》于8月18日全球首发,正式登陆App Store。并于开测后第二天成功登顶App Store付费榜榜首,创造了海战手游登顶神话。  《雷霆舰队》是一款二战历史题材3D海战手游。早在此前安卓内测,雷霆舰队凭借高度还原二战历史底蕴、全新3D技术逼真画面、以策略布
转载 2023-09-05 22:39:45
35阅读
概念流是一组有序,有起点和终点字节数据传输手段它不关心文件整体内容,只关注是否从文件中读到了数据,以及读到数据之后处理流是一个抽象接口,被 Node 中很多对象所实现。比如HTTP 服务器request和response,process.stdout 就都是流实例。Stream 有四种流类型,且所有的 Stream 对象都是 EventEmitter 实例:Readable – 可读
转载 2023-12-21 09:52:08
103阅读
概念:Steam 是Java8 提出一个新概念,不是输入输出 Stream 流,而是一种用函数式编程方式在集合类上进行复杂操作工具。简而言之,是以内部迭代方式处理集合数据操作,内部迭代可以将更多控制权交给集合类。Stream 和 Iterator 功能类似,只是 Iterator 是以外部迭代形式处理集合数据操作。在Java8以前,对集合操作需要写出处理
转载 2024-05-16 06:26:23
40阅读
一对多提取内容用flatmap,一对一用mapjava 8 stream api 中有两个方法map和flatMap非常实用,应用场景也非常广泛,能极大提升编程效率。下面我们详细介绍一下这两个方法用法。map方法我们来看个示例:把一个整数列表转换成字符串列表,java 8之前常用实现方法如下ListnumList = Arrays.asList(1, 2, 3, 4, 5, 6, 7, 8)
转载 2024-08-20 20:11:10
64阅读
  当需要对多个元素进行操作(特别是多步操作)时候,考虑到性能及便利性,我们应该首先拼好一个"模型"步骤方案,然后再按照方案去执行它   这张图展示了过滤 映射 跳过 计数等多步操作,这是一种集合元素处理方案,而方案就是一种"函数模型",图中每一个方框都是一个“流”,调用指定方法,可以从一个流模型转换为另一个模型流,而最右侧数字3是最终结果。   这里filter map skip都是
转载 2023-07-15 12:02:14
243阅读
知识点:Stream流作用Steam流是什么Stream流怎么使用,使用Stream步骤:创建,中间操作,终止操作创建流五种方式,中间操作API以及终止操作API Stream流可能是java8新特性中最成功、也是用最爽一个特性了。首先用简单介绍一下它作用Stream流作用有了Stream流,从此集合操作就可以告别繁琐for循环了。使用Stream流对集合进行操作,
转载 2023-10-20 17:52:03
53阅读
java8 集合结合steam操作实例集合框架介绍:https://www.runoob.com/java/java-collections.htmljava8-streams:https://www.runoob.com/java/java8-streams.html介绍不过说,上面两个链接可以看一下。正常情况下,for循环就够用了,但是有时候你需要对集合遍历多次才能完成事情,使用steam
转载 2023-12-09 16:55:27
74阅读
1,创建stream流//1,通过Collection系列集合提供stream方法 List<String> list = new ArrayList<String>(); Stream<String> stream1 = list.stream(); //2,通过Arrays中提供静态方法stream 获取
转载 2023-08-23 22:06:31
253阅读
第16章-Java流(Steam、File、IO)通过对前面第15章学习我们已经对Java有了更进一步了解。现在我们来开始学习第16章Java流。Java流包阔了IO、Steam、File:Java.io包括了几乎所有的输入输出操作需要类,而所有的这些流类也代表了输入源和输出目标。Java.io中流同时也支持很多种格式,如:基本对象,类型,本地化字符集等。流可以理解位一种数据序列。输入流
Java8中有两个非常有名改进,一个是Lambda表达式,一个是Stream。而新增了stream流特性,能够让用户以函数式方式、更为简单操纵集合等数据结构,并实现了用户无感知并行计算。Stream介绍Stream是一个流,在Java.util.Stream包路径下,他主要作用就是对集合数据进行查找过滤等操作。通俗解释就是一种高效且易用数据处理方式。大数据领域也有一个Steam实时流
转载 2023-08-25 11:37:22
131阅读
Stream是java8中新增加一个特性,有关算法和计算,它更像一个高级版本 Iterator。(1)Stream是单向,不可往复,数据只能遍历一次(2)迭代器使用是外部迭代,而流使用是内部迭代。采用内部迭代,项目可以透明地并行处理,或者用优化顺序进行处理,要是使用 Java 过去外部迭代方法,这些优化都是很困难。(3)和迭代器又不同是,Stream 可以并行化操作,迭代器只能
  • 1
  • 2
  • 3
  • 4
  • 5